Basic body paragraph
Point - State the point you want to make
Evidence - Provide evidence to support your point (2-3 sentences)
Explain - Explain what your point demonstrated: (2 sentences)
Link - Write a sentence linking to the next paragraph

Candles (Text Styles)

Coffee Candles.


Materials:
3 Tablespoons of rice.
3 Tablespoons of coffee beans.
Tealight candle
Small glass jar.
Food colouring ( optional )

Add the rice into the jar evenly.
Add the coffee beans on top of the rice with small indent the size of the candle.
Put the candle in the small indent.
Decorate the jar if you want to.


Colouring rice (optional)

Add 3 tablespoons of rice into a snaplock bag with
3 drops of food colouring. Mix around until all the rice is covered.
Leave coloured rice on a tray to dry over 24 - 48 hours.
